Decision No. 53/2003/QĐ-BBCVT of the Ministry of Posts and Telecommunications stipulates the rates for inter-provincial telecommunications channel leasing services applicable to enterprises providing Internet connection services (IXP) and Internet access services (ISP). This decision takes effect from April 1, 2003, replacing previous decisions.

DECISION
Issuing inter-provincial telecommunication channel service rates applicable to enterprises providing Internet connection services and enterprises providing Internet access services for the provision of connection and Internet access services.
_________________________________
THE MINISTER OF POST AND TELECOMMUNICATIONS
Pursuant to Decree No. 90/2002/NĐ-CP dated November 11, 2002 of the Government stipulating the functions, tasks, powers, and organizational structure of the Ministry of Posts and Telecommunications;
Pursuant to Decree No. 55/2001/NĐ-CP dated August 23, 2001 of the Government on management, provision, and use of Internet services;
Pursuant to Decision No. 99/1998/QĐ-TTg dated May 26, 1998 of the Prime Minister on price and postal and telecommunications tariff management;
Pursuant to Circular No. 03/1999/TT-TCBĐ dated May 11, 1999 of the General Director of the Posts and Telecommunications Administration guiding the implementation of Decree No. 109-CP dated November 12, 1997 of the Government on Posts and Telecommunications and Decision No. 99/1998/QĐ-TTg dated May 26, 1998 of the Prime Minister on price and rate management for postal and telecommunications services;
Pursuant to Circular No. 04/2001/TT-TCBĐ dated November 20, 2001 of the General Director of the Posts and Telecommunications Administration guiding the implementation of Decree No. 55/2001/NĐ-CP dated August 23, 2001 of the Government on management, provision, and use of Internet connection services, Internet access services, and Internet application services in posts and telecommunications;
At the proposal of the Director of the Department of Planning and Finance,
DECISION:
Article 1. Issuing inter-provincial telecommunication channel rental rates for domestic telecommunication channel service providers applicable to enterprises providing Internet exchange point (IXP) services and Internet service provider (ISP) services renting channels to provide connection and Internet access services, as follows:
1. Connection costs and initial installation fees shall be determined by the enterprise providing telecommunication channel rental services based on cost.
2. Inter-provincial channel rental rates (1,000 VND/month):

- For the inter-provincial telecommunication channel rate region, the level of inter-provincial telecommunication channel rates (including intra-city transmission) for connecting inter-provincial channels: apply according to the inter-provincial telecommunication channel rental rate table issued by the Minister of Posts and Telecommunications.
- The above rates do not include value-added tax (VAT).
Article 2. This regulation takes effect from April 1, 2003, replacing Decision No. 16/2002/QĐ-TCBĐ dated January 11, 2002 of the Posts and Telecommunications Administration on temporarily issuing inter-provincial telecommunication channel service rates applicable to enterprises providing Internet exchange point (IXP) services and Internet service provider (ISP) services renting channels to provide connection and Internet access services.
Article 3. The Head of the Office, Heads of the Planning and Finance Department, Heads of units under the Posts and Telecommunications Ministry; General Directors, Directors of telecommunication service providing enterprises, Internet exchange point (IXP) service providing enterprises, Internet service provider (ISP) service providing enterprises, and Heads of related units are responsible for implementing this Decision.
